For the first time since 2008, ESPN's College GameDay is rolling into Lubbock, Texas. The occasion? A top-10 showdown between No. 8 Texas Tech and No. 7 BYU with Big 12 Championship Game implications on the line.

The last time GameDay visited Lubbock was September 27, 2008, when No. 1 Texas faced No. 8 Texas Tech. The Red Raiders won that instant classic 39-33.

The Stakes

This isn't just a ranked matchup - it's a Big 12 championship eliminator:

BYU Cougars (8-0, 5-0 Big 12):

  • Last undefeated team in Big 12
  • Ranked No. 7 in CFP rankings
  • Win clinches Big 12 Championship Game berth
  • First matchup vs two top-10 teams in BYU history

Texas Tech Red Raiders (8-1, 5-1 Big 12):

  • No. 8 in CFP rankings
  • Only loss: 26-22 at Arizona State
  • Win puts them in driver's seat for Big 12 title game
  • Best start since 2008 (when they beat No. 1 Texas)

Key Matchups

1. Texas Tech Pass Rush vs BYU Offensive Line

Texas Tech's defensive front has been dominant, but BYU's O-line is among the Big 12's best. This battle in the trenches will determine the game.

2. Texas Tech Secondary vs BYU Passing Attack

The Red Raiders boast one of the nation's best secondaries. Can they limit BYU's playmakers?

3. Home Field Advantage

Jones AT&T Stadium will be rocking with a sold-out crowd. Texas Tech is 5-0 at home this season.
